This picture was taken while trying to install XP and Xubuntu on my machine without a CD. It’s quite clear how the data storage media has shrunk with the passage of time. The biggest disk here has a 2GB limit and was taken from an old dell laptop. The CF Card is 2GB as well, taken from a relatively newer Canon camera. The 1GB SD card is from my XDA and the teeny weeny micro SD is from my brother’s new ASUS EEPC. According to Kryder’s Law, the storage density of the magnetic media doubles every year. This probably means we would be able to  fit a whole book at the tip of out pens real soon (and may be come up with an ‘auto-write’ pen which can just copy paste the text when we want).
